INSTALLATION OF RADIO TRANSMITTING

EQUIPMENT

Special design considerations are incorporated into this vehicle’s

electronic system to provide immunity to radio frequency signals.

Mobile two-way radios and telephone equipment must be installed

properly by trained personnel. The following must be observed

during installation.
The positive power connection should be made directly to the

battery and fused as close to the battery as possible. The negative

power connection should be made to body sheet metal adjacent to

the negative battery connection. This connection should not be

fused.
Antennas for two-way radios should be mounted on the roof or the

rear area of the vehicle. Care should be used in mounting antennas

with magnet bases. Magnets may affect the accuracy or operation

of the compass on vehicles so equipped.

The antenna cable should be as short as practical and routed away

from the vehicle wiring when possible. Use only fully shielded

coaxial cable.
Carefully match the antenna and cable to the radio to ensure a low

Standing Wave Ratio (SWR).
Mobile radio equipment with output power greater than normal

may require special precautions.
All installations should be checked for possible interference be-

tween the communications equipment and the vehicle’s electronic

systems.
